Finance Review Summary — Gross Margin, Q3

The quarterly review of Veltrane Systems' gross margin shows a decline of 1.8 points, driven chiefly by input-cost inflation on the Corvalin line and unplanned freight surcharges from the Ostermere depot. Pricing actions recovered roughly half the erosion. Heads of department should validate their cost allocations before the consolidation deadline. The note below summarises the directors' confidential planning position.

management briefing: Only 33 of the 205 pilot accounts renewed Kasath, so a churn review is set for October 17. Weniusek Logistics is in early talks to buy Holethax Freight for about $345.6 million.

Subject: Memtrace cut-over complete

Team,

Cut-over to Memtrace v2 for GPU memory profiling finished last night. Old v1 agents are disabled; any tickets referencing v1 dashboards should be closed as resolved-by-migration. Sampling overhead is now under 2% and allocation traces include kernel names. Known gap: profiles older than 30 days were not migrated. Point customers at the v2 docs for setup questions. For reference when troubleshooting, the agent now runs with the following configuration.

settings of bagaf-bawip:
[aldax]
port = 5000
region = south-4
host = aldax.brasklabs.corp
team = brivan
timeout_ms = 2000
retries = 2

Ticket: Tilegarden image cache leaking memory in the qa2 environment. Root cause: IMG_CACHE_MAX_ENTRIES was unset there, so the LRU eviction never ran and the process grew until the OOM killer intervened roughly every six hours. Production has it set to 5000; qa2 should match. Note for future maintainers: the cache also needs IMG_CACHE_TTL_SECONDS or entries pin forever. While fixing qa2's env file, we noticed the CDN purge credential was also missing, so append it on the line that follows.

secret setting of bagag-kajof: RELAY_SECRET8=d9a517d5